This video shows how to sew a fly front zipper, a classic finish for trousers and some skirts. The fly covers the entire zipper and a zipper guard sits behind it on the inside of the garment for comfort against your skin. Most commonly found on jeans it’s a great skill to learn
Top tips:
Tip #1: Transfer all the pattern markings and be sure to stop exactly at them when sewing.
Tip #2: Press precisely on the fold line.
Tip #3: Lengthen the topstitch. Have a zipper that’s too long?
